羅曉東,軟體工程師,擁有多年的架構和平台設計經驗,目前正在研究平台與新技術的結合。
在上一篇文章中,我梳理了自己在平台上與AIGC互動的元件設計方案,並進行了互動的設計架構,並進一步結合IM的整合,進一步闡述和優化互動流程。 同時,在這一步,引入體驗人員,驗證LLM對工程師的提公升效果,同時體現個體超級工程師。 經驗人員介紹:測試工程師,前期有半年時間跟進學習平台技術,熟悉平台的場景和使用流程。
引入測試工程師的主要目的是進行流程的互動體驗,從而更好地驗證流程,從而體現LLM組合對人員能力提公升的效果,後期通過經驗成果進一步形成個體超級工程師。
這本書繼續在上面。 為了進一步優化LLM的推理能力和多智慧型體的結合,這裡定製了GC的互動模式,並定製了乙個簡單的IM,以便更好的管理。 主要目標是盡可能避免困難的視覺化管理介面,通過與代理和員工的互動來管理整個平台,形成類似於 Chatops 的工具,但在 LLM 中會更強大。
互動管理介面如下:
在這個過程中,將多個智慧型體個體虛擬化,將其劃分為多個團隊和多個詳細個體,並通過不斷新增第乙個相互,通過測試工程師的呼叫和工程師的評審,進一步完成多個工作的結果,如虛擬需求團隊的管控, 虛擬工程師團隊、虛擬架構師團隊等,並在不滿意的情況下,不斷增加新的工程師與工作互動,直到完成閉環操作。
這是乙個虛擬的工程師團隊:
這個和 autoGPT 等的區別在於,這裡引入 LLM 是為了更好地推動超自動化,解決日常工作中的問題,通過超個體和智慧型體角色的結合來實現這一目標,而不是一開始完全自動化,現階段我們對 LLM 的定位還是次要角色。 以下是相關的設計思路:
定義團隊與多個智慧型體角色之間的分工定義智慧型體流程和審查模式、互動模式、流程編排、多渠道(組)和多智慧型體協作每個團隊的設計思路都有自己的計畫,以上就是我們在這個過程中的一些實踐經驗,每個架構師都有自己的想法,我有自己的想法。
這裡的設計定義起來並不複雜,整個過程主要是解決實際工作問題。
為了更好地定義座席角色,拆分多個角色,拆分的目的是細化每個作業,形成乙個獨立的座席角色,以便更好的聚合,然後通過多個角色的聚合形成閉環工作。 以下是目前詳細的團隊和代理商,主要包括:
人才管理專家團隊、方案架構師團隊、技術工程師團隊、資料探勘分析團隊、自動化運維管理團隊、業務運營專家團隊,以下為相關設計圖紙:
在形成多個智慧型體後,除錯提示指令,確保結果達到可以使用或可以達到初步討論的點,目前還不可能做到100%,所以在IM互動中,增加了工程師評審的步驟,審核的意見**來自經驗的積累和平時的討論, 此步驟目前暫時按此方式處理。
除了一定的提示指令外,每個角色的定義都是以服務和流程編排的形式進行的,目前由硬編碼和自定義節點處理,流程工具使用liteflow,暫無配置視覺化流程介面。
以下是資料庫設計聚合過程:
在這種互動形式下,從一定角度更容易實現智慧型體的標準化和準確化結果。
假設乙個虛擬角色或者乙個多模態角色會輸出結果,可以定義為“員工”,這裡新增多渠道的主要目的是為了更好地在內部分享和共享結果,從而更好地形成公司的組織模式。 通過新增通道,可以進一步整合多個Agent在工作台上進行互動,也可以整合多個結果進行互動管理,如下圖所示
在這個過程中,前乙個智慧型體的結果是下乙個智慧型體的輸入,而測試工程師在這個過程中的操作主要是做審計和驗證,保證上下結果的準確性,如果不準確,可以進行微調或再生。 同時增加了知識庫的互動性,例如可以上傳需求文件或內容文件,以便更好的內容提取和推理,使AIGC結果更加準確。
這個過程並不是說設計起來特別難,而是新概念為我們提供了新的想法,比如智慧型體、超級個體、智慧型體等等,這些想法不會被完全複製,而是會針對實際問題進行選擇,並且有更多“完美”的最終目標是期待自己進化, 但如何去做,這個還在設計上,比如記憶系統、進化系統、成長系統等都需要進一步定義和設計,前期的目標是形成超自動化的方向,後期也在研究。
我們也希望有興趣的同學可以一起討論和分享他們的經驗。